POSITION SUMMARY

The Sales Engineer is an externally focused technical sales professional who bridges customer needs, commercial strategy, and LiquidStack’s advanced liquid cooling technologies. This role supports the commercial sales organization by providing technical expertise, solution scoping, cost estimation, and customer education throughout the pre-sales cycle.

Acting as an “outside applications engineer,” the Sales Engineer II engages directly with engineering consultants, contractors, partners, and end users to influence specifications, build technical credibility, and drive revenue growth. The role requires strong technical depth, commercial acumen, and the ability to independently represent LiquidStack in customer-facing environments.

Role Purpose

  • Serve as a proactive, externally focused technical seller who increases market awareness and positions LiquidStack as a trusted solution provider.
  • Act as a technical educator and commercial influencer with key stakeholders, including engineering consultants, general contractors, and operators.
  • Translate customer technical requirements into commercially viable solutions that support sales growth and long-term customer adoption.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Customer & Market-Facing Responsibilities

  • Proactively engage with:
    • Engineering consultants
    • General contractors
    • Strategic partners and system integrators
  • Conduct technical presentations, product demonstrations, and “lunch & learn” sessions to educate the market on LiquidStack technologies and solutions.
  • Influence project specifications so LiquidStack solutions are included in consultant recommendations and shortlists.
  • Serve as a knowledgeable technical resource capable of answering customer questions in real time with minimal escalation.

Technical Sales & Solution Development

  • Support the commercial sales team with:
    • Technical solution scoping
    • Product configuration recommendations
    • Cost estimation and implementation effort assessments
  • Analyze customer technical specifications and requirements to recommend optimal LiquidStack solutions.
  • Develop layouts, conceptual designs, and technical documentation in collaboration with Applications Engineering.
  • Review sales proposals for technical accuracy, completeness, and alignment with customer needs.
  • Provide input on product positioning, competitive differentiation, and solution feasibility.

Technical & Commercial Blend

  • Demonstrate sufficient technical depth to independently engage engineering consultants and contractors.
  • Discuss system concepts, architecture, and integration without constant escalation to Engineering.
  • Operate with a strong commercial mindset, balancing technical rigor with sales efficiency and customer value.
  • Function as an externally facing extension of Applications Engineering with a clear revenue focus.

Collaboration & Reporting

  • Work closely with:
    • Commercial Sales team
    • Applications Engineers and Technical Leads for advanced technical support
    • Product and Engineering teams for feedback and continuous improvement
  • Share market insights, customer feedback, and competitive intelligence with internal stakeholders.
  • Initially report into the technical/commercial leadership structure, with flexibility as the organization scales.


SPECIFIC K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ES

Education

  •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, Industrial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or a related technical discipline (or equivalent experience).

Experience

  • 2–4 years of experience as a Sales Engineer, Junior Sales Engineer, Applications Engineer, or similar technical sales role.
  • Experience in supporting pre-sales activities in:
    • Data centers
    • Technology infrastructure
    • Building systems, HVAC, or industrial/process cooling environments
  • Demonstrated ability to ramp quickly into customer-facing technical credibility (not an entry-level trainee role).

TECHNICAL SKILLS & COMPETENCIES

  • Technical sales and solution selling
  • Requirements analysis and technical specification review
  • Cost estimation and proposal support
  • Product demonstrations and technical presentations
  • Customer training and education
  • Troubleshooting and technical problem-solving
  • Understanding of mechanical, thermal, or infrastructure systems (liquid cooling experience preferred)
  • Ability to interpret drawings, layouts, and system architectures

SPECIAL CONDIT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T 

  • Remote role with regular regional travel (US or EMEA).
  • Ability to cover broader territories as needed (including international travel).
  • Valid passport and driver’s license required.

What you need to know about the Austin Tech Scene

Austin has a diverse and thriving tech ecosystem thanks to home-grown companies like Dell and major campuses for IBM, AMD and Apple. The state’s flagship university, the University of Texas at Austin, is known for its engineering school, and the city is known for its annual South by Southwest tech and media conference. Austin’s tech scene spans many verticals, but it’s particularly known for hardware, including semiconductors, as well as AI, biotechnology and cloud computing. And its food and music scene, low taxes and favorable climate has made the city a destination for tech workers from across the country.

Key Facts About Austin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 180,500; 13.7%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Dell, IBM, AMD, Apple, Alphabet
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, hardware, cloud computing, software,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.5 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Live Oak Ventures, Austin Ventures, Hinge Capital, Gigafund, KdT Ventures, Next Coast Ventures, Silverton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Texas, Southwestern University, Texas State University, Center for Complex Quantum Systems, Oden Institute for Computational Engineering and Sciences, Texas Advanced Computing Center
